An established, privately held general contractor is seeking a

Lead Superintendent

to oversee ground‑up multifamily developments in the greater Denver metro area. This role offers long‑term project continuity, excellent benefits, and a company culture focused on craftsmanship, stability, and career growth rather than one‑off projects. Client Details

You will be joining a respected, mid‑sized general contractor with deep roots in the Colorado market. Known for high‑quality multifamily, mixed‑use, and community‑focused developments, the business prides itself on employee retention, transparent leadership, and consistent investment in its people. This is a firm where Superintendents are valued long‑term partners, not project‑by‑project hires. Description

As the

Lead Superintendent , you will report directly to senior operations leadership and take full ownership of site execution on complex multifamily projects. Lead day‑to‑day field operations on $25M-$30M, 70-80 unit multifamily builds Manage subcontractors, schedules, and site safety from start to finish Drive project milestones, quality control, and on‑time delivery Coordinate with Project Managers, design teams, and inspectors Maintain construction schedules using industry‑standard scheduling software Oversee site logistics, inspections, and documentation Act as the on‑site leader and culture carrier for the project team Profile

For the

Lead Superintendent

role, we are seeking: Proven experience delivering ground‑up multifamily projects as a Superintendent Background with a reputable local or regional general contractor Strong tenure and desire for long‑term project continuity Experience using scheduling software (Microsoft Project, Primavera P6, or similar) Familiarity with Procore or comparable project management platforms Ability to lead subcontractors and field teams with confidence Construction‑related degree preferred, but flexible for the right field‑based background Job Offer

Base salary up to the mid‑$140,000s
